EDITORS COMMENTS
This photograph captures the intense focus and determination of tennis and table tennis legend, Fred Perry (1909-1995), as he prepares for a crucial match. The image, taken on the cover of the 27th of June, 1936 issue of the Weekly Illustrated magazine, showcases the English athlete in his prime. Born in Stockport, England, Perry began his sports career as a table tennis player, reaching the pinnacle of the sport by becoming the English champion at the age of 16. However, it was in tennis where he truly made his mark. Perry's impressive skills on the court earned him the title of World No. 1, and he went on to win a total of 10 Major titles, including eight Grand Slams and two Pro Slams in singles competition. The photograph captures Perry in mid-action, his gaze fixed on the ball as he readies himself for the next serve. The crisp white tennis outfit and focused expression convey the intensity and dedication that propelled him to the top of the sport. The table tennis racket and balls in the background serve as a reminder of his earlier successes in that sport, highlighting his versatility and athletic prowess. Perry's impact on tennis extends beyond his impressive record, as he is also credited with popularizing the use of sweatbands and short sleeves on the court. This photograph is a testament to his enduring legacy as one of the greatest athletes in British sports history.
